Search
 
SCRIPT & CODE EXAMPLE
 

JAVASCRIPT

prime numbers using for loop in Js

// range = 1 o 20 
for(let number=2 ; number<=20; number++){
    let isPrime = true;

for (let i=2; i<= number-1;i++){
    if(number%i===0){
        isPrime = false;
        break
    }
}
if (isPrime) console.log(number);
}
// result = 2,3,5,7,11,13,17,19
Comment

prime number in javascript using for loop

function sumPrimes(num) {
  // Check all numbers for primality
  let primes = [];
  for (let i = 2; i <= num; i++) {
    if (primes.every((prime) => i % prime !== 0))
      primes.push(i);
  }
  return primes.reduce((sum, prime) => sum + prime, 0);
}
Comment

prime number in javascript using for loop

function sumPrimes(num) {
  // Helper function to check primality
  function isPrime(num) {
    for (let i = 2; i <= Math.sqrt(num); i++) {
      if (num % i == 0)
        return false;
    }
    return true;
  }

  // Check all numbers for primality
  let sum = 0;
  for (let i = 2; i <= num; i++) {
    if (isPrime(i))
      sum += i;
  }
  return sum;
}
Comment

prime number in javascript using for loop

function sumPrimes(num) {
  // Prime number sieve
  let isPrime = Array(num + 1).fill(true);
  // 0 and 1 are not prime
  isPrime[0] = false;
  isPrime[1] = false;
  for (let i = 2; i <= Math.sqrt(num); i++) {
    if (isPrime[i]) {
      // i has not been marked false -- it is prime
      for (let j = i * i; j <= num; j += i)
        isPrime[j] = false;
    }
  }

  // Sum all values still marked prime
  return isPrime.reduce(
    (sum, prime, index) => prime ? sum + index : sum, 0
  );
}
Comment

PREVIOUS NEXT
Code Example
Javascript :: window.location.href url.action parameters 
Javascript :: scroll to element in scrollable div 
Javascript :: angular 8 filter array of objects by property 
Javascript :: preventdefault not working form submit react 
Javascript :: jquery scroll to element in scrollable div 
Javascript :: install react bootstrap 
Javascript :: nodemailer send email 
Javascript :: apply css to iframe content javascript 
Javascript :: npm config proxy 
Javascript :: Data Down Action Up React 
Javascript :: new variable in loop javascript 
Javascript :: momentjs utcoffset 
Javascript :: sum of array of number 
Javascript :: jquery validation focus field on error 
Javascript :: JS two numbers in array whose sum equals a given number 
Javascript :: removeeventlistener click 
Javascript :: ref in mongoose example 
Javascript :: get keys length jquery 
Javascript :: min and max javascript 
Javascript :: javascript array to string with comma 
Javascript :: date format french js 
Javascript :: jquery add option if not exist 
Javascript :: how to get day, month and year javascript 
Javascript :: mdn clonenode 
Javascript :: Quoting Strings with Single Quote 
Javascript :: window change detect 
Javascript :: capitalize first carater js 
Javascript :: create document mongoose 
Javascript :: add array 
Javascript :: array javascript django 
ADD CONTENT
Topic
Content
Source link
Name
9+2 =